2. Gamification: Enhancing Employee and Customer Engagement
Gamification—integrating game mechanics into non-gaming environments—has proven highly effective in increasing engagement. Digital entertainment platforms use leaderboards, achievements, and rewards to keep players motivated and invested.
Businesses can implement gamification by:
- Creating performance-based incentives to drive employee productivity.
- Using customer loyalty programs with tiered rewards to enhance retention.
- Introducing interactive training modules that make learning more engaging.
According to a Forbes report on gamification in business, companies that implement gamification see increased productivity and customer retention. By incorporating these elements, businesses can create more engaging and motivating experiences for employees and customers alike.

5. Data-Driven Decision-Making: Leveraging Insights for Growth
Gaming companies use real-time analytics to track player behavior, identify trends, and optimize the user experience. This data-driven approach allows them to improve engagement, reduce churn, and maximize revenue.
Businesses can take a similar approach by:
- Implementing real-time analytics to understand customer behavior.
- A/B testing products, services, and marketing strategies.
- Using predictive analytics to forecast industry trends.
By embracing a data-driven mindset, business leaders can make smarter, more informed decisions that drive growth.
